Output 81bf5ec3265196ab515aac74bd1725682beddcc17e66f5ba202180fd0d65bdcf:1

value
387993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88beff73e0a97c176c2930a60be0cf0b9a84c179 OP_EQUAL
address
3EA4dPy3k6wawJo84QDpWAWQSKAVWnDChT
transaction
81bf5ec3265196ab515aac74bd1725682beddcc17e66f5ba202180fd0d65bdcf
confirmations
324179
spent
true